Transaction 23f9e7070e2e0272aebb5e8cd7d6e2768dd5dde2829195fa380ede3cb01cf4b7

3 Input
1 Outputs
  • 23f9e7070e2e0272aebb5e8cd7d6e2768dd5dde2829195fa380ede3cb01cf4b7:0
  • value  322128876
    address  1CYCf7NUpWstzzjE9BddU9vYy7V27CyT1g